Property Overview: 360 Jacques Avenue, Grassie, Winnipeg
Section 1: Key Characteristics & Appeal
This well-situated one-storey home at 360 Jacques Avenue offers a practical and comfortable living space in Winnipeg's Grassie neighborhood. Built in 1995, it presents a solid, modern-era construction with the convenience of an attached garage and a renovated basement, adding valuable finished space to the 1,374 sqft layout. The lot is a notable feature, at 6,198 sqft, providing ample outdoor space that ranks above average citywide.
The home's primary appeal lies in its balanced, "right-sized" profile. It doesn't top the charts in any single category locally but consistently performs at or above average across key metrics when compared to the wider city. This suggests a property that offers reliable value and space without a premium price tag. Its assessed value sits notably higher than the Winnipeg average, indicating perceived stability and desirability in the broader market context.
This property would suit first-time buyers or downsizers seeking a manageable single-level layout with a low-maintenance yard. It’s also a pragmatic choice for value-focused buyers who prioritize a renovated basement for extra living space and a generous lot over having the newest or largest home on the street. The data suggests it’s a home for those who find appeal in steadiness and space rather than luxury finishes or top-tier neighborhood rankings.
Section 2: Frequently Asked Questions
1. How does this home’s value compare to its neighbors?
The home’s assessed value is slightly below the average for Jacques Avenue itself but is significantly above the average assessed value for the entire City of Winnipeg. This indicates it holds stronger value in the broader market than it does on its immediate street.
2. Is the living space considered large for Winnipeg?
At 1,374 sqft, the living area is very close to the citywide average for homes. It provides a comfortable amount of space that is typical for the market, neither exceptionally large nor small.
3. What does the sold price history indicate?
The available data shows two sales in recent years (2018 and 2022). The 2022 sale price range placed the home in the top 20% for its street at that time, suggesting a period of strong market performance. For the most accurate historical price, you can request the exact figure from the listing service.
4. The home was built in 1995. Is that considered old?
Not in the Winnipeg context. Compared to the citywide average home age, a 1995 build is significantly newer and ranks in the top 20%. This means major components like the roof, windows, and mechanical systems are likely more recent than in many other homes across the city.
5. Who are the most likely competing buyers for this property?
Given its size, single-level layout, and above-average citywide lot size, the most likely competition would come from practical buyers—such as young families needing yard space or empty-nesters downsizing from a larger home—who are comparing it against a wide range of options across Winnipeg, not just in the Grassie area.
